Rockville, MD, December 10, 2014 – Shapiro & Duncan, Inc., the D.C. metro area’s leading mechanical solutions provider of choice, announces today that it has achieved several recent back-to-back award wins, a key milestone in the company’s continued upward growth trajectory and a testament to its ongoing commitment to career-based education and training programs. These recent award wins, all received in the past few weeks, also recognized Shapiro & Duncan, for their excellence in design and project delivery and for the accomplishments and expertise of several team members.
Since its founding in 1976, Shapiro & Duncan has built an established reputation across the region for expert, quality service, strong roots to its community, and a core belief in career-based education to support unrecognized talent, and nurture current employees. Shapiro & Duncan supports its employees in their continuing career advancement efforts and encourages them to keep their skills current through a variety of training courses conducted in-house, through external sources, and online in order to deliver maximum service and expertise to their customers.
In addition, Shapiro & Duncan’s on-time, on-budget approach to project work, coupled with their building information modeling (BIM) expertise and LEED Gold certified leadership in recent green, sustainable design and renovations has continued to generate accolades for the company and its employees.
Shapiro & Duncan’s most recent award wins include:
- Associated General Contractors of Metro DC (AGC)’s – Top Subcontractor of the Year and Best Use of BIM on Cardozo High School Project;
- ACCA’s National HVAC Apprentice Contest- Winner, Leroy Friend;
- Associated Builders & Contractors (ABC) Metro Washington & Northern Virginia Chapters – Best Mechanical Project for Monument Office Complex;
- Associated Builders & Contractors (ABC) Metro Washington & Northern Virginia Chapters’ Top 10 Rising Stars – Project Engineer, Aubrey Shapiro, Project Manager, Dwight Heidel and Business Development Specialist, Stacey Ehring;
- Project Management Association (PMA)- James Mitchell for Leading HVAC Service Technician in the Metropolitan Area; and
- ENR Mid-Atlantic’s 2014 Best Projects – CityCenterDC Best Project for Office/Retail/Mixed-Use Developments Category.
